About Edelweiss Financial Services Limited bond.

This comprehensive profile covers key factual information about Edelweiss Financial Services Limited. Previously known as Edelweiss Capital Limited, EFSL was incorporated in 1995 by Rashesh Shah and Venkat Ramaswamy. EFSL is registered as a Category I Merchant Banker with SEBI and is the holding company of the Edelweiss Group. On a standalone basis, the company is primarily engaged in investment banking services and provides development, managerial and financial support to businesses of the Edelweiss group entities. The Edelweiss Group offers a range of products and services, spanning varied asset classes and diversified consumer segments. Businesses of Edelweiss are organised around three broad lines – credit including housing finance, SME loans, Franchise & advisory businesses including, asset management and capital markets and insurance including life and general insurance. The Balance-sheet Management Unit (BMU) attends to the group’s balance sheet and liquidity management. The Edelweiss group comprised Edelweiss Financial Services Limited (EFSL, the parent company) has 30 subsidiaries and associates as on March 31, 2024. EPS in Mar-2024 was 4.68. Key strengths include: Diversified presence across business segments; Experienced management team; Demonstrated track record of monetisation of investments in subsidiaries; Liquidity: Adequate; . Key risks include: Increase in group’s leverage; however, businesses leverage declines; Asset quality challenges continue; Lower growth in retail AUM, despite improvement; Distressed assets business; Moderate profitability supported by net fair gains. Leadership team details include Ms.Ananya Suneja (Chief Financial Officer), Mr.Tarun Khurana (Company Secretary & Compliance Officer), Mr.Rashesh Shah (Chairman & Managing Director), Mr.Ashok Kini (Independent Director), Mr.C Balagopal (Independent Director), Mr.Shiva Kumar (Independent Director), Dr.Ashima Goyal (Independent Director), Ms.Vidya Shah (Non Executive Non Independent Director), Mr.Venkatchalam Ramaswamy (Vice Chairman & Executive Director).
